[PATCH v2] ARM: dts: mx27: Fix the AIPI bus for FEC
Fabio Estevam
fabio.estevam at freescale.com
Wed Nov 21 14:19:38 EST 2012
FEC controller is connected to AIPI2 bus.
Also fix the AIPI1 address range.
Signed-off-by: Fabio Estevam <fabio.estevam at freescale.com>
---
Changes since v1:
- Remove ethernet from aipi1 bus on phytec board.
arch/arm/boot/dts/imx27-3ds.dts | 8 ++++----
arch/arm/boot/dts/imx27-phytec-phycore.dts | 13 +++++++------
arch/arm/boot/dts/imx27.dtsi | 12 +++++++++++-
3 files changed, 22 insertions(+), 11 deletions(-)
diff --git a/arch/arm/boot/dts/imx27-3ds.dts b/arch/arm/boot/dts/imx27-3ds.dts
index 0a8978a..b1a6df2 100644
--- a/arch/arm/boot/dts/imx27-3ds.dts
+++ b/arch/arm/boot/dts/imx27-3ds.dts
@@ -21,8 +21,7 @@
};
soc {
- aipi at 10000000 { /* aipi */
-
+ aipi at 10000000 { /* aipi1 */
wdog at 10002000 {
status = "okay";
};
@@ -31,11 +30,12 @@
fsl,uart-has-rtscts;
status = "okay";
};
+ };
- fec at 1002b000 {
+ aipi at 10020000 { /* aipi2 */
+ ethernet at 1002b000 {
status = "okay";
};
};
};
-
};
diff --git a/arch/arm/boot/dts/imx27-phytec-phycore.dts b/arch/arm/boot/dts/imx27-phytec-phycore.dts
index af50469..53b0ec0 100644
--- a/arch/arm/boot/dts/imx27-phytec-phycore.dts
+++ b/arch/arm/boot/dts/imx27-phytec-phycore.dts
@@ -21,8 +21,7 @@
};
soc {
- aipi at 10000000 { /* aipi */
-
+ aipi at 10000000 { /* aipi1 */
serial at 1000a000 {
fsl,uart-has-rtscts;
status = "okay";
@@ -38,10 +37,6 @@
status = "okay";
};
- ethernet at 1002b000 {
- status = "okay";
- };
-
i2c at 1001d000 {
clock-frequency = <400000>;
status = "okay";
@@ -60,6 +55,12 @@
};
};
};
+
+ aipi at 10020000 { /* aipi2 */
+ ethernet at 1002b000 {
+ status = "okay";
+ };
+ };
};
nor_flash at c0000000 {
diff --git a/arch/arm/boot/dts/imx27.dtsi b/arch/arm/boot/dts/imx27.dtsi
index 3e54f14..8676152 100644
--- a/arch/arm/boot/dts/imx27.dtsi
+++ b/arch/arm/boot/dts/imx27.dtsi
@@ -55,7 +55,7 @@
compatible = "fsl,aipi-bus", "simple-bus";
#address-cells = <1>;
#size-cells = <1>;
- reg = <0x10000000 0x10000000>;
+ reg = <0x10000000 0x20000>;
ranges;
wdog at 10002000 {
@@ -211,6 +211,15 @@
status = "disabled";
};
+ };
+
+ aipi at 10020000 { /* AIPI2 */
+ compatible = "fsl,aipi-bus", "simple-bus";
+ #address-cells = <1>;
+ #size-cells = <1>;
+ reg = <0x10020000 0x20000>;
+ ranges;
+
fec: ethernet at 1002b000 {
compatible = "fsl,imx27-fec";
reg = <0x1002b000 0x4000>;
@@ -218,6 +227,7 @@
status = "disabled";
};
};
+
nand at d8000000 {
#address-cells = <1>;
#size-cells = <1>;
--
1.7.9.5
More information about the linux-arm-kernel
mailing list